OSHKOSH, WISCONSIN—
Caraustar Industries
Caught in running equipment or machinery, unspecified · Amputations
Final narrative
On July 25, 2018, an employee was reaching around a tube to back a wax applicator out because it was applying too much wax when the employee's finger was caught between the wax applicator and the tube, resulting in a distal amputation to the right index fingertip. The equipment was unguarded at the time of the incident.
